Tripp (UMass)","submitted_at":"2011-05-23T20:00:00Z","abstract_excerpt":"We present observations of HI and OVI absorption systems proximate to a galaxy at z_gal = 0.3529. The absorption was detected serendipitously in Cosmic Origins Spectrograph observations of the low-z QSO J0943+0531 (z_qso = 0.564). The data show two separate clouds along the sightline at an impact parameter of 95kpc from the galaxy. The first is likely low-metallicity gas falling onto the galaxy. This assessment is based on the high velocity offset of the cloud from the galaxy (delta_v = 365kms) and the weak metal line absorption, combined with photoionization modeling.
